RE: The tariff classification of a woman’s unitard from Mexico

Dear Ms. Nagel:

In your letter dated January 30, 2018, you requested a tariff classification ruling. Your sample will be returned to you, as requested.

Style 88375 is a woman’s bodysuit composed of 80 percent cotton and 20 percent spandex knit fabric. The one-piece tank-style, tightly fitted garment is sleeveless and features a shelf bra, mock neck, a front partial zipper closure, and an open back. The unitard extends to the ankles and has hemmed leg openings. The garment will be imported in adult sizes S-XL.

The applicable subheading for style 88375 will be 6114.20.0020, Harmonized Tariff Schedule of the United States (HTSUS), which provides for “Other garments, knitted or crocheted: Of cotton: Bodysuits and bodyshirts.” The rate of duty will be 10.8 percent ad valorem.
